The role would suit Graduates with a degree in metallurgy, materials science or similar. You must have an interest in metallurgical processes and show an interest in wanted to improve processes. Graduates will industrial metallurgy or laboratory experience within a manufacturing or similar environment are encouraged to apply.

This a varied role, working within a foundry environment. On a day to day basis you will work closely with the quality and technical teams to review customer metallurgical drawings and develop specific work instructions for manufacture. You will ensure that a paper trail and traceability is present for all melting and metal processes. You will look to suggest improvements in processes where possible. You will support with production planning and operations departments to ensure production targets are met efficiently. You will be involved in microstructural testing using optical and digital tools. Further to this you will conduct any root cause analysis for defects and implement corrective actions. You will generate reports for customer returns and internal audits.
